Due to the popularity of this guest post series, I am excited to announce that I am hosting it twice per week! Every Tuesday and Saturday, I will be doing a quick interview with a blogger or small business owner to find out more about them. I do love a natter, even when it’s a virtual one! 

Today my Q&A is with Maddy, who is a fab mum blogger at The Speed Bump.

Welcome and thank you for getting involved! Tell me about yourself…

My name is Maddy, I’m 22 and I live in North Wales with my new husband Daf and our two-year-old daughter Celyn.

Name one random fact about yourself. 

I have an octopus phobia. I’m terrified of them!

Who is your biggest inspiration?

Probably my mum. She’s had to deal with so many hardships and difficulties in her life and she just takes them in her stride and handles them like a boss.

Tell me about your blog. What is the main theme?

What inspired you to start it? My blog is The Speed Bump. It started in 2013 when I found out I was pregnant at 19. I felt like all the pregnancy information I’d been handed didn’t feel relevant to me in the slightest, so I started my own blog in the hopes that other people in my situation would find it useful too. Over time it’s followed me through pregnancy, and then balancing having a newborn and studying, and now adjusting to the big wide world!

Do you blog full time or do you work as well? How do you juggle your time? Any tips?

I’m a stay-at-home mum, but I prefer to think of myself as blogging full time! 😉 I juggle my time by sticking Fireman Sam on Netflix and writing while my daughter is distracted!

What is the best piece of advice you can give to fellow bloggers?

If you’re not loving what you’re doing, stop doing it. Your passion shows in your writing, and your blog is so personal – write what you want, not what you think others want to read.

How do you relax/ spend your ‘free time’?

I love video games! If I’ve got free time I’ll probably be on the PS4.


What are your favourite family activities?

We love going to the park. My daughter is at the age where she’s obsessed with parks right now, so we always end up spending hours there, but it’s nice to spend time together as a family. We also love sitting together and reading – The Gruffalo is her favourite.

Where is your favourite outdoor place to visit?

It would have to be the beach. We love going for walks on the beach – we went to Butlins for our honeymoon over Christmas, and even went for a walk on Minehead beach on Christmas Day!

Best family day out? 

Chester Zoo. It’s not too far from us, there are so many animals to see and you can spend a lovely day wandering around.
